First Offense Penalties
When facing your initial dui cost, what fines should you expect? You could encounter a variety of consequences, starting with penalties that can rise to $2,000.
Along with financial penalties, you can also deal with a license suspension, generally lasting from 90 days to a year, depending on your state's regulations.
Social work is an additional most likely need; you might require to complete anywhere from 20 to 40 hours.
If you're convicted, you might likewise have to attend a DWI education program, which can include a substantial time dedication.
Sometimes, you may also be needed to set up an ignition interlock gadget in your automobile, which prevents you from driving if you've been consuming.
Prison time is a possibility, but it's often less than a year for a very first offense, particularly if there are no irritating factors like an accident or high blood alcohol material.

Repeat Violation Penalties
Facing a repeat DWI cost can bring about considerably harsher penalties than a very first infraction. If you're captured driving while intoxicated once again, you may face raised penalties, longer license suspensions, or perhaps mandatory jail time. The lawful system tends to see repeat culprits as a better danger to public safety, so your consequences will certainly show that.

If this is your third crime or greater, the fines intensify also better. You may be sentenced to a number of months behind bars, and some territories might even require you to install an ignition interlock gadget in your lorry.
In addition, many states apply compulsory alcohol education and learning or treatment programs for repeat wrongdoers, adding to the general problem.

Lasting Consequences
Long-lasting consequences of a dui fee can impact numerous facets of your life for many years to come.
Once you've been founded guilty, you might deal with greater insurance premiums or perhaps problem acquiring auto insurance policy in any way. Insurance provider typically see you as a higher risk, which can cause significant monetary strain.
Your employment opportunities may also diminish. Several employers perform history checks, and a DWI conviction can elevate red flags, potentially costing you job deals or promos. Specific professions, especially those requiring a tidy driving document, may be totally out-of-bounds.
Furthermore, you may deal with social preconception. Friends and family members might watch you differently, which can cause stretched connections. You might even find it difficult to participate in community activities as a result of the embarrassment or judgment you feel.
Lastly, the emotional toll can't be undervalued. Stress and anxiety, regret, and stress can linger long after the legal fines have been served, affecting your psychological wellness and overall wellness.
